6 people, including 2 children hospitalized after a traffic collision in Miramar (San Diego, CA)

Six people, including two children received injuries after a traffic collision Monday afternoon in Miramar.

As per the initial information, the two-vehicle accident took place in the 8000 block of Miramar Road. The early reports showed that both vehicles crashed in a parking lot for unknown reasons. One vehicle ended up in the bushes and other badly damaged by what seemed to be several large bins near a tree.

Four people were transported to local hospitals while the other two victims were taken to Rady’s Children Hospital. The extent of injuries sustained by the victims remains unknown at the moment. The circumstances surrounding the crash also remain unclear. No other details are available.

The incident remains under investigation.
